Problems solved by technology

There are three problems in the current wire rope tensile testing machine for data retrieval: first, they all intercept a section of steel wire rope for off-line tension test, and this method cannot objectively evaluate the real safety status of the steel wire rope for the full-length stressed steel wire rope; second, The four fixture test methods recommended by the national standard are also suitable for off-line breaking tensile test for sampling, and the safety test of the steel wire rope with a large tensile force often causes damage to the clamping end; third, the current steel wire rope tensile testing machine is mostly Single function, mainly for breaking tensile test, no multi-functional, non-damaging, online tensile testing machine for wire rope and its accessories has been found

Abstract

The invention particularly discloses a zero damage multifunctional horizontal type online tension tester which comprises a trough bracket, wherein an upper jaw trolley and a lower jaw trolley are arranged on the trough bracket; both the upper jaw trolley and the lower jaw trolley can slide along the trough bracket; the upper jaw trolley is driven by an actuator cylinder arranged on the trough bracket; the lower jaw trolley is driven by a motor built in the lower jaw trolley; two slippage steering wheels are arranged at two ends of the trough bracket respectively; S-shaped clamping jaw openings are formed in the upper jaw trolley and the lower jaw trolley; both the upper jaw trolley and the lower jaw trolley are arranged between the two slippage steering wheels; the slippage steering wheels can transversely move along the trough bracket. The tension tester fully adopts the technologies and principles of the existing winding method and the direct clamping method and performs organic integration on the basis so as to form the winding clamping method and realize zero damage clamping of a flexible body for online test of large tension safety.

[0001] technical field [0002] The invention relates to a non-damaging multifunctional horizontal online tensile testing machine, which can perform a tensile test with a maximum load of 800kN. Background technique [0003] According to GB / T8358-2006 "Steel Wire Rope Breaking Tensile Test Method", there are four clamping methods for steel wire rope specimens: casing pressure method, casting method, direct clamping method and winding method. The above-mentioned methods all adopt the sampling detection method, that is, a section is intercepted on the basis of the existing whole rope, and a breaking tensile test is carried out. The specific requirement of this test for the clamps at both ends is to prevent loosening and slipping of the clamping parts of the specimen during the test process, and whether the clamping parts of the specimens are damaged has not been clearly proposed and studied.
